Common Problems

Mushrooms/toadstools occur with over watering. Water every other day for 15 minutes a station in the morning. Noontime watering will leave water spots on the blades and that will burn your grass.

Never apply applications in July, except for Humma Green.

When applying weed killer you need to make sure that there is no rain or water to that area for 24 hours and it needs to be over 60 degrees. Weed killer is heat activated and will kill weeds but not grass.

Grubs are very common in Kuna. If you look in your yard and you have brown spots and they begin to grow larger -- you have grubs!

If you need to get rid of bees, hornets, mosquitoes, flies, etc. read the label and look for the word Methrine. It will kill them.

If your soil is hard, spread Gypsum on your lawn. This can be done by using a hand held spreader and then water it in. It will mix with your soil and lower your PH level.

Lawn Care Products

Z1: Will kill mosquitoes for up to four (4) weeks. It also eliminates Aphids, earwigs, spiders, grasshoppers and flies. This product is safe for pets and kids after it dries for an hour. No reported cases of West Nile in Kuna yet, but there will be with all the standing water areas.

Bayer Tree Shrub: For killing bores and bugs for trees. Measure the diameter of your tree to equal gallons of water and use once a year to protect from those insects.

Fungun Oil: Use for fungus in grass. There are about 2,000 active fungus’ in Idaho. A lot of Fungus’ come from over watering.

Kleenup: This product is the same as roundup. It comes in a concentrate form that will make up to 21 gallons and costs $15.99.
